1. Spiaggia dei Maronti
Regarded as one of the most stunning beaches in Italy, Spiaggia dei Maronti is located on the south coast of Ischia. This long stretch of golden sand is framed by towering cliffs and lush vegetation, providing a truly breathtaking backdrop. The shallow turquoise waters are perfect for swimming and snorkeling, while the warm volcanic sands are ideal for sunbathing and relaxation. With several beach bars and restaurants nearby, you can enjoy a refreshing drink or indulge in delicious seafood dishes.
2. Spiaggia di Citara
Situated on the northwest coast of the island, Spiaggia di Citara is known for its crystal-clear waters and vibrant atmosphere. This beach offers a variety of amenities, including sunbeds, umbrellas, and water sports equipment rentals. What sets Spiaggia di Citara apart is its proximity to the thermal park, Poseidon Gardens. This renowned spa complex features thermal pools, therapeutic treatments, and incredible views of the sea, making it a perfect place to unwind after a day of sunbathing.
3. Baia di San Montano
Nestled in the bay between Lacco Ameno and Forio, Baia di San Montano is an exquisite beach that combines natural beauty with historical landmarks. Surrounded by lush gardens and embracing the iconic San Montano Tower, this beach offers a unique atmosphere. The calm waters and fine sand make it an ideal spot for families with children. Many visitors also appreciate the nearby hot springs, where they can enjoy a rejuvenating thermal bath while gazing at the stunning view of the sea.
4. Spiaggia di Cartaromana
Located just below the picturesque town of Ischia Ponte, Spiaggia di Cartaromana is a charming beach that showcases the island’s rich history. This pebble beach is dotted with colorful fishing boats and offers stunning views of the medieval Aragonese Castle, an iconic local landmark. The crystal-clear waters are perfect for swimming and snorkeling, while the nearby restaurants offer delicious seafood dishes. For a unique experience, you can also rent a kayak or paddleboard and explore the coastline.
5. Spiaggia degli Inglesi
For those seeking a more secluded and tranquil beach experience, Spiaggia degli Inglesi is the perfect choice. Located on the eastern side of Ischia, this hidden gem is accessed by a scenic hike through lush greenery and offers a sense of serenity unlike any other. With its pebble beach and calm waters, Spiaggia degli Inglesi is ideal for those looking to escape the crowds and enjoy a peaceful day by the sea. Don’t forget to pack some food and drinks, as there are no amenities nearby.
